Scripting i World of Warcraft

” World of Warcraft ” är ett massivt populär online rollspel ( MMORPG ) , men för många spelare är det också en motivation att utveckla skript och kodning färdigheter . Spelare som är amatörer eller professionella kodare får en känsla av delaktighet än att spela sin in – game karaktär genom skript . För manus i ” World of Warcraft ” du måste ha rätt utvecklare verktyg och kunskap för Lua skript och XML- märkspråk . Integrated Development Environment ( IDE )

Kodning och tolkar erbjuda integrerade utvecklingsmiljöer , eller IDE , som är nödvändiga för skript i ” World of Warcraft . ” Som sådan måste du använda en IDE inriktad mot skriptspråket Lua . Populära Lua IDE är WoWLua , som möjliggör in-game scripting och kompilering , eller B: Lua . När du har installerat din favorit IDE , spendera tid att bli bekant med layout och funktioner .
” World of Warcraft ” MPQ Verktyg

Scripting i ” World of Warcraft ” kräver tillgång till spelets MPQ filer, som är Blizzards egen version av en zip-fil . En MPQ fil innehåller spelets ursprungliga utvecklingsfiler och kod . Download ” WinMPQ ” för att öppna ” Interface.MPQ ” och ” Patch.MPQ ” filer som finns i ” World of Warcraft ” katalog. Dessa innehåller basen gränssnitt kod samt ytterligare förändringar till följd av lappning . Du behöver snabb referens förtrogenhet med de infödda skript , evenemang och spelets programmeringsgränssnitt ( eller API ) som du skript ytterligare modifieringar gränssnitt . Addera Learning Lua för ” World of Warcraft ” ;

Lua är en förlängning språk avsett för program skrivna i ” C ” programmeringsspråk som sträcker sig basen programmets konfigurationsalternativ . Lua skript lätt bäddas , vilket är varför det är optimalt för skript i spelets användargränssnitt . Lua -skript enkelt ändra eller förlänga eget gränssnitt genom att bädda unika funktioner utan att ändra några av spelets kärna programmering och mekanik . För att lära dig Lua för skript , besök den officiella referenshandbokensom finns på Lua.org .
Lära sig API och XML
p Om Lua är det skriptspråk som används för att modifiera infödda användargränssnitt i ” World of Warcraft” då XML är det skriptspråk som laddar Lua kod i spelet . För manus i ” World of Warcraft ” Du måste också skapa en XML-fil och definiera olika evenemang och ramar med hjälp av fördefinierade ” World of Warcraft ” API och händelsehanterare . Dessa API: er och händelser finns på https://wowprogramming.com/docs .
Starta Script I spelet

” World of Warcraft ” kan bara starta skript som finns i de ” Addons ” katalog som ligger i ” Interface ” mapp i spelets rotkatalog . Mappen som innehåller ditt tillägg filer och skript måste innehålla en . Lua , . Xml och en . Toc -fil . Den . Toc -fil är en innehållsförteckning fil att spelet laddar vid lanseringen för att kontrollera en match mellan ditt manus version och den senaste patchen innehållet . Förutsatt versionen matchar den senaste patchen nummer , startar spelet skriptet genom att ladda XML-filen , som i sin tur laddar Lua script . Addera

Kommentera